This show was sometime in August of 1998 and I went up to New York City with our pal Ariel Vacs. For some stupid reason, we decided to drive into New York City and got lost, but ended up parking in some random street and then heading to the show. We missed Kill Your Idols, who had a nice buzz about them after their first LP had come out maybe six months before, but got inside the show right as Vision started to play. This show happened in early 1998 I think. I remember Tim announcing it at the By The Grace Of God show in Yardley back in December. I don’t remember a lot about this show other than that h2o were horrible, BUT they covered “I Want More” by Suicidal Tendencies at the end of their set, which got the crowd really going. That is seriously all I remember about this show.

I am going to take on both of the shows because it is just easier… So suddenly the Cro-Mags were playing shows again, but this time it was with John, Doug, Mackie, and even Harley (and also Rocky George, ex of Suicidal Tendencies, although I don’t think he played on the good record). They played these two shows at CBGB in May of 2001, but I swear they also played the Continental before this. I need to check up on that. Either way, you bet we were going to be there. Splitting Headache S/T EP Collapse Records Splitting Headache are a great new band from the shore featuring members of Tear It Up and Full Speed Ahead. If you like those bands, you will love Splitting Headache as this is a continuation of what was previously established in those bands. I especially dig the multiple lifted Suicidal Tendencies riffs in School Of Life Drop Out.
